pretty good MPG, but not for long ??

As some of you may be aware ( cause i've not mentioned it many times ), i took my car to Andy at SP Autos today and i think it was around 235 miles door to door.

I filled up the tank, approx 55 litres, this morning ( it was on empty just about before i filled up ) and when i got to Andy the fuel level was just under 1/2 tank.

( does the R33 GTST have a 60ltr tank ? )

so i reckon i used approx 30 - 35 litres of fuel to get there, so the MPG worked out as :

gallons = 30 - 35 litres divided by 4.54 = 6.6 - 7.7 gallons used.

MPG = 235 miles divided by 6.6 - 7.7 gallons = 30 - 35 miles per gallon.

I did virtually the whole journey on the motorways, maybe 25 miles on a roads, and i was doing 70 - 75mph all the way.

bloody good i reckon, but lets see what it is on the way home ?
